Analysis of the Reasons for Partial Cooling Deficiency in the Office

Inadequate Duct Design: During the installation of central air conditioning, the duct design was not very reasonable, with some areas having insufficient duct extensions, leading to reduced cooling efficiency. Additionally, if the diameter of the duct pipes is not appropriate, it will affect the transmission of air volume, resulting in unsatisfactory cooling effects in certain areas.

2. Ventilation Placement Issue: Companies often fail to adequately consider the office space layout and personnel distribution when installing central air conditioning vents. The placement of the vents is inappropriate, with a limited number of vents and sizes that are not reasonable.

3. Duct Clogging: After prolonged operation, central air conditioning systems accumulate dust and dirt within the ducts. This not only affects air quality but also hinders normal air flow, significantly reducing the cooling efficiency.

Central Air Conditioning Duct Modification Process

1. Plan Air Duct Layout and Pipe Diameter: Reconfigure the air duct layout based on the functions of different office areas and the density of personnel, ensuring each area has sufficient air volume. Simultaneously, select ducts with appropriate pipe diameters based on the required air volume and wind speed. In terms of duct materials, opt for those with low resistance and good thermal insulation properties to guarantee efficient cooling.

2. Install Air Volume Control Valves: By installing air volume control valves at critical locations in the air ducts, the volume of air in each branch duct can be precisely controlled. Then, based on the cooling needs of different areas within the office, make flexible adjustments to ensure each office area has a comfortable and pleasant working environment.

Central Air Conditioning Air Outlet Optimization Plan

Enhanced Return Air Duct Design: Management can redesign the installation location and quantity of return air ducts based on the size, layout, and personnel flow of the office space. For densely populated areas, spiral or jet-type return air ducts can be used to achieve long-distance air distribution and enhance the diffusion effect of air currents.

2. Install Airflow Regulating Devices: Installing an adjustable airflow damper in the return air vent is an excellent choice. By adjusting the angle of the damper, you can change the direction and speed of the airflow, ensuring a more even distribution throughout the office areas.
